Window Pane Replacement

A small stone or baseball can crack the window, leading to an expensive repair bill. Although some homeowners can to replace window glass themselves however, it is recommended to hire an expert to do the task. This will ensure that the glass is placed correctly in the frame and prevents condensation and mold. It also ensures the compliance with local building codes. Additionally, a professional can also offer a warranty.

The price of the materials and labor can range between $100 and $300, dependent on the size and shape of the window. This includes the new window and any work required to remove and replace the old window. It is important to hire an expert glazier who has the proper tools for the job and has previous experience working on windows in your type of home.

It is important to remove any putty that is in your window casing prior to installing the new window. Wash the interior of your window using a damp, clean cloth to get rid of dirt or caulk. Once the window is set, it should be secured using glazing points or double glazing repairs near me-sided tape to keep it in its place.

While a cracked windowpane can be repaired on a temporary basis using resin and putty, this is not always a viable alternative. The reason is that cracks can get worse over time, and it is more beneficial to replace the entire window.

Other indicators that it's time to replace a window include if the muntins or mullions are damaged or if the casing is beginning to decay or is separating. In these situations, upvc window Repairs near me it's usually recommended to replace the entire window frame for aesthetic and energy-saving reasons.

Many homeowners are hesitant to have thermal pane windows replaced, because of their higher upfront cost. However, these windows repair can save you money in the long run by boosting efficiency in energy use. They are also available in a variety of styles to suit any architectural design. Before buying windows, it is essential to study and compare prices from various Glaziers. Make sure you choose a company that is licensed, insured and has a great reputation.

Window Frame Replacement

If you've got a damaged window pane, or are seeking to improve your home There's a high chance that you'll need to repair your window frame too. The average cost for fixing fiberglass frames is approximately $300, whereas wooden frames tend to be more expensive. A professional glazier will provide an accurate assessment of your current needs and recommend the most effective course of action.

Resealing your aluminum frame can be the most economical option. The material is strong but will expand and twist as time passes. This can cause the glass to break and crack and this makes it essential for professionals to reseal aluminum windows. They'll typically employ clear plastic to fill cracks and restore the window back to its original state.

Wooden models are also vulnerable to rotting and cracking particularly after prolonged exposure to the elements. The most frequent problem is rot. However, holes can be created as a result of temperature fluctuations. Holes are more prevalent on wooden frames that are older and they are typically easier to repair than cracks.

Composite frames are usually comprised of a mix of wood, plastic, laminated wood and plastic with fibers embedded. They are popular among homeowners since they require very little maintenance. However, they might not last as long as wooden frames. They can be affected by issues such as fogging between window repairman panes, which needs a professional to repair.

Despite their durability all kinds of window frames are susceptible to becoming damaged over time. Fortunately, most problems don't require full replacement. A repair professional can assist you in deciding whether repair or replacement is the right method for your home, and will also recommend any other improvements that may be in order.

Window Glass Replacement

Window glass replacements are a very popular home improvement project since they can improve the appearance and efficiency of your home. It's also a great solution for those who require an immediate fix for cracks or breaks in a window pane. If you're replacing one or a number of windows in your home, it's a great idea to work with an expert to ensure you achieve the best results on your budget and lifestyle.

A window glass replacement can be as straightforward or complicated as you require it to be. A homeowner or glazier with the right skills can repair one small crack in a glass pane. The price is typically just $70 per window. However, if the entire window is leaking or letting in too much air, then replacing the entire window might be the best option.

Other issues that could lead to window repair or replacement projects include the splitting and rotting of muntins, or mullions as well the damaged or missing exterior casing. Additionally, window sash seals and cords might need to be repaired or replaced.

Condensation and fog in double or triple paned windows indicate that you require a new window. These are indicators that the seal is not working, allowing air to leak in and out and raising energy bills. In certain cases, it is possible to replace the seal and improve the insulation of older windows by removing the seal and replacing it with a new one.

Laminated glass is typically recommended for new windows because it is more durable and lessens the amount of UV rays entering the home. It is less likely to break, and can also to reduce noise as well as air infiltration. The cost of laminated window glass can differ, since it is dependent on the size and type of the window.

A window replacement is an excellent investment in the overall security and value of your home. It is important to speak with an expert who can identify the cause of your window's issues and suggest the best solution.
